Patients with incomplete observation data, incomplete course of treatment and inability to take drugs as prescribed by doctors were removed","ALL","18 Years","60 Years",{"count":19,"type":20},30,"ESTIMATED","INTERVENTIONAL",[23],"NA","The purpose of this study was to investigate the efficacy and safety of repairing facial mask containing Asiaticum asiatica in treating disjunctive skin diseases. A multi-center randomized double-blind self-half face control method was used. A computer-generated randomization method was used. Each cheek was randomly assigned to receive the snow glycoside mask and the control group.",[26,27,28,29],"Rosacea","Acne","Centella","Melasma","NOT_YET_RECRUITING","2025-01-02",{"date":33,"type":34},"2025-01-08","ACTUAL",{"date":33,"type":20},{"date":37,"type":20},"2026-11-30",{"name":39,"class":40},"Nanjing First Hospital, Nanjing Medical University","OTHER"]
